Investment analysis
Investment score 55 / 100
Each component is a percentile rank against every other HDB block in the database. This is an analytical indicator, not financial advice.
55/100
100% of the scoring weight measurable
Every bar is a percentile rank, so 70 means this development sits above roughly 70% of its peers on that factor. Factors we cannot measure are excluded and the remaining weights are rebalanced, rather than scored as zero.
- Rental yieldweight 20%90
Gross yield against every other development in its segment.
- Price momentumweight 18%53
Three-year annualised change in median PSF, or one year where three is unavailable.
- Supply riskweight 10%50
Upcoming units recorded in the same district. Higher score means less competing supply.
- Liquidityweight 15%45
Transactions in the last 12 months — how easily it trades.
- Valuationweight 22%42
How its median price per square foot compares with its own district.
- Locationweight 15%39
Distance to the nearest rail station, plus schools within 1 km. Nearest is Lakeside MRT at 690 m.
The investment score is an analytical indicator computed from transaction and location data. It is not a recommendation, a forecast, or financial advice.
